** Re-recorded ** - In this meditation, focus on calming your body and mind in order to heal and restore. A gentle reminder to believe in yourself and your inner power, as you prepare to rest, or take on a new day. The power is within you. Just breathe... and believe.

Welcome to Inside Out.

I hope that this meditation is helpful to you.

Take a moment to get yourself comfortable using pillows,

Blankets,

Whatever you have access to.

As you prepare your body and mind for rest,

Whether your goal is simply to slow down or to fall asleep completely,

It is important to first let your day out and let the peace in.

Let's do this together.

Slow your breathing and close your eyes.

Throughout this entire meditation,

Picture health and peace entering your body with each inhale,

And discontent and stress exiting with each exhale.

Focus on the sound of your breath and my voice.

Whenever you lose focus,

Gently bring yourself back to this moment.

Continue to remind yourself to breathe,

Calmly and slowly.

It's okay to become distracted.

Distraction is a natural human response to external sound and worried internal thoughts.

But when distractions happen,

It's important to remind ourselves to focus on the here and now.

Keep our thoughts calm and know that we can only be here in this moment,

Not in the past,

Not in the future,

Just here.

And here is okay.

Breathe in deeply while thinking thoughts of health,

Happiness,

And peace.

Let these thoughts flow from head to toe,

Seeping into your consciousness,

Seeping into your very soul.

Breathe out negativity and worry.

These stressful thoughts do not serve you.

Breathe in peace.

Breathe out stress.

Just a reminder that we are only human.

Anxiety spirals when we expect more of ourselves than is humanly possible.

We are not perfect.

Allow yourself to be who you are and know that you are who you are for a reason,

A very special and important one.

Your mere presence in this life makes a difference.

We often need to remind ourselves that we don't always need to be in high gear to make progress.

You need balance.

This is your break.

This is what your body needs to go forward.

This is what your brain needs in order to think clearly.

This is what your digestive system needs in order to break down your food and absorb the nutrients you require.

This is what your muscles need to regain full strength.

Taking time for meditation is necessary and important.
